Recent Case StudyPool repair with carbon staples

 

Date: October 2009
Structure: Residential in-ground pool
Location: Baltimore Maryland
Contractor: Levelift Systems
Engineer: Phil Shied P.E.
Material Used: Fortress Countersunk Staples along with Epoxy injections

Project Scope: Many underground concrete pools suffer from cracking, movement and lack of reinforcement. As water leaks out of cracks it also increases the hydro-static pressure. Many pools must be repaired on an annual basis.

Solution: Countersunk staples add strength to epoxy injections of cracks, while leaving flush surface for pool re-finishing and tiling.

Counter sunk stapleObservations: Fortress Countersunk Staples were installed in 1 day and will increase longevity of epoxy crack injections.
